Karis Ministry Christmas Celebration Welcomes 20 New Believers

Ntinda Kampala—-Karis Ministry held its annual Christmas Party at St. Luke’s COU Ntinda on Tuesday 09/12/2025 with remarkable joy, fellowship and gratitude to God who continues to make all things beautiful.

The celebration brought together families, ministry partners and friends from linked churches to thank God for His faithfulness throughout the year.

The Guest Preacher was Rev Canon Sam Tumwesigye, former Vicar of St. Peter’s Church of Uganda Naguru, who preached from Luke 10:30–37 (the Good Samaritan), encouraging families to show compassion and love to their neighbours, just as God has shown mercy through Karis Ministry.

Present at the celebration were the Diocesan Secretary, Rev Dr. Henry Majwala, the Diocesan Treasurer, Mrs. Sarah Munezero Duhimbaze, along with several Diocesan Secretariat staff and Clergy from the linked Churches.

This year’s celebration included gift packs for every family as well as a special card presented in the form of a handkerchief to all the guests, expressing warmth and appreciation. The day was also filled with presentations from churches through songs, skits and poems.

 

A highlight of the celebration was when over 20 children and parents gave their lives to Christ, a moment of great joy.

Karis Ministry committed to give each one a Bible in their preferred language, and encouraged them to get actively involved in church for nurturing and discipleship. Each family also received a 2026 devotional booklet for the new year.

Karis Ministry extended heartfelt gratitude to its friends and partners in the United Kingdom, whose generous support made this celebration possible.
